Animal feeding stuffs — Determination of carbadox content — Method using high-performance liquid chr...
This International Standard specifies a high-performance liquid chromatographic (HPLC) method for the
determination of the carbadox content in premixtures and animal feeding stuffs.
The method is applicable to animal feeding stuffs with a mass fraction of carbadox of 0,5 mg/kg (limit of
quantification) to 100 mg/kg, and to premixtures with a mass fraction of carbadox up to 10 %.

Plastics — Polymer dispersions — Determination of free formaldehyde
This International Standard describes two methods for the determination of free formaldehyde (HCHO) in polymer
dispersions. The procedure has been evaluated using acrylic, acrylonitrile butadiene, carboxylated styrenebutadiene
and vinyl acetate polymer dispersions. Both test methods may also be applicable to polymer dispersions
of other compositions.

Optical fibres - Part 1-45: Measurement methods and test procedures - Mode field diameter
Establishes requirements for measuring the mode field diameter (MFD) of fibres. Four methods are described: (a) direct far-field scan: (b) variable aperture in the far field: (c) near-field scan: (d) bi-directional backscatter using an optical time domain reflectometer. All four methods apply to type B single-mode fibres, operating near 1310 nm or 1550 nm.
